After Union Camp was bought out by IP in 1999, they began selling off the massive VA/NC timberland holdings...and (surprise, surprise) exactly ten years later, in 2009, IP announced the closure of the standard-bearing Franklin, VA mill. Just last week IP announced the closure by year's end of their largest bleached paper mill in Courtland, AL. (Oh, did I mention they've built new mills in Russia and Brazil?:biggrin_25510:)
